About the work

About the work. The book titled "LAW, SEX & CHRISTIAN SOCIETY IN MEDIEVAL EUROPE" (ISBN 9780226077840) explores the intricate intersections of law, sexuality, and religious life across medieval European societies, revealing how courts, clergy, and communities negotiated norms and power. Its significance lies in weaving legal precedent, ecclesiastical doctrine, and everyday practice into a nuanced portrait of Christian culture in transition.

Summary

The volume examines how legal codes, canon law, and church courts regulated sexual conduct, marriage, and family life, while also considering lay responses, popular beliefs, and gendered power dynamics. It analyzes archival sources, case studies, and cross-cultural comparisons to illuminate the ways doctrine and doctrine-in-use shaped social behavior, governance, and identity in medieval Europe. Through a multidisciplinary lens, the book reveals the tensions between idealized Christian ideals and the lived realities of individuals and communities.
